Bob,

I worked for the railroad on 24hr call for almost 11 years. This made for a heck of a hassle to get up on an hour and one-half notice, shower, get your act together, eat and get to work. Yes, I wore a perm. And yes, I caught some light ribbing for the first little bit..... But in the long run, everyone got used to it and it was not an issue.

The choice is really yours... Do you want the convenience of wash, pick and go? A perm will do that. What is not discussed it that when it starts growing out on you, it will tend to lay flat on your head and look kind of bad until you get it re-done. How often this happens depends on how fast your hair grows....

My vote, if you want it, get it! I currently have waist length hair that I keep tied in a ponytail at work. Always wanted it.... takes a LOT longer to get.
